Request priority-based method for planning the use of ground control facilities for spacecraft

Based on results of analysis of the existing procedure for planning the use of Ground Automated Control Facility (GACF) for spacecraft during near-term and short-term planning, a problem statement was formulated for planning the use of GACF facilities taking into account the priorities of requests for conducting spacecraft communications sessions, which includes initial conditions, scheduling constraints, objective function. The solubility of the problem is based on the existing scientific groundwork in the field of preparing the input data and calculating the priority values for requests to conduct spacecraft communications sessions based on coordinated expert judgments on the importance of factors that affect priorities of the requests. In accordance with the problem, an algorithm was developed for planning the use of GACF facilities, and the paper provides a description of the algorithm, of the data arrays that are used and generated by the algorithm, of its interrelationship with the developed software, and of the conditions for the algorithm implementation.
